Portrait of John Codman, III (1755-1803)

Painting, three-quarter length portrait of John Codman, III (1755-1803). The sitter is wearing a black jacket and white ruffled neckcloth. He is standing in front of a red damask curtain with a distant landscape visible in the lower left. Oil on canvas. Gilt frame.
